
Search by job, company or skills
Job Title: Senion Software Engineer (Full Stack)
Location: Chennai (Onsite)
Experience: 5+ Years
Notice Period: Immediate to 30 Days
About the Role:
We are looking for a Senior Software Engineer (Full Stack) to design and build scalable, high-performance systems that handle large volumes of data. You will work closely with cross-functional teams to deliver robust, efficient, and production-ready solutions.
Key Responsibilities:
• Design, develop, and maintain scalable and high-performance applications
• Build and enhance both frontend and backend components of modern web applications
• Collaborate with cross-functional teams and product stakeholders
• Write clean, maintainable, and efficient code following industry best practices
• Debug and resolve complex production issues across services and technology stacks
• Contribute to system design, architecture, and technical decision-making
• Ensure code quality through testing frameworks and CI/CD pipelines
Required Skills & Experience:
• 5+ years of professional experience in software development
• Strong proficiency in modern web technologies, including TypeScript, JavaScript, and React (with frameworks like Next.js or similar)
• Strong Experience with backend development using Node.js (e.g., NestJS, Express) or a scripting language such as Python
• Experience designing and working with relational databases
• Solid understanding of scalable system design, performance optimization, and best practices
• Experience with unit testing and automated testing practices
• Familiarity with CI/CD pipelines and modern development workflows
• Strong experience with version control using Git and Github
Preferred Qualifications:
• Experience with cloud platforms (e.g., AWS or similar)
• Familiarity with containerization and orchestration tools (e.g., Docker, Kubernetes)
• Experience with Infrastructure as Code tools (e.g., Terraform, CloudFormation)
• Exposure to distributed systems and microservices architecture
Job ID: 146163467